> I found another problem about matching control.
>
> Z(4):akr@serein% Src/zsh -f
> serein% bindkey -e; autoload -U compinit; compinit -D; compdef _tst tst
> serein% _tst () { compadd -M 'r:|[:.]=* r:|=*' a.b:0 c.d:1 }
> serein% tst :<TAB>
>
> This inserts nothing now.
>
> But 3.1.7-pre-2 inserts `.' as follows (and place the cursor on the
> `.').
>
> % tst .:
The new behaviour is the correct one: with `*', the `*' must not match
anchors and that's what it does now (it would have to match the `.',
of course). With `**' you get the old behaviour, which is correct, too.
;-)
